Overview

#D059C7 is a warm, light color. In RGB it is 208, 89, 199, in HSL 304.5°, 55.9%, 58.2%, and in CMYK 0.0%, 57.2%, 4.3%, 18.4%. The nearest named color is orchid.

Color Psychology

Magenta is a stimulating, attention-commanding color that bridges passion and imagination. It represents transformation, artistic vision, and unconventional thinking. Magenta disrupts expectations and is associated with innovation and bold self-expression.

Design Usage

Medium magentas are powerful for brands that want to project creativity and boldness. They create eye-catching gradients when blended with purple or orange tones. Use sparingly as accent colors for maximum impact in otherwise restrained designs.
